Water Treatment Systems for Spring Valley, CA Car Washes

At a bustling car wash in Spring Valley, CA, the importance of clean, treated water cannot be overstated. The efficiency of your wash cycles and the longevity of your equipment are heavily influenced by the quality of water used. Untreated water can lead to scale buildup in pumps and heaters, reduced effectiveness of soaps and waxes, and ultimately higher operating costs. Knowing how to choose the right water treatment system is critical for maintaining peak performance.

Understanding Water Quality Impact

Water quality plays a pivotal role in car wash operations. Untreated water can introduce minerals and contaminants that affect both machines and finished results. Scale buildup can lead to increased downtime and costly repairs, while contaminants can reduce wash effectiveness, eroding customer satisfaction. Investing in a proper water treatment system mitigates these risks, ensuring that your facility operates smoothly and efficiently.

Demand and Duty Cycle Considerations

When selecting a water treatment system for your car wash, understanding your facility's peak and average demand is essential. Car washes often face fluctuating water usage; during peak hours, demand can spike significantly compared to average usage. This variability requires careful consideration of duty cycle, which informs the sizing of your system. A system that can handle peak demand without excessive strain will help maintain operational efficiency.

Flow Rate and Capacity Selection

Flow rate, measured in gallons per minute (GPM), is a critical factor in sizing your water treatment system. Assessing your car wash's specific requirements helps ensure that you choose a system capable of delivering optimal performance. Additionally, consider the system's capacity in grains per day (GPD) to match your water usage needs. Proper sizing prevents bottlenecks in your wash process, enhancing customer throughput.

Redundancy and Configurations

In the competitive landscape of car washing, downtime can be costly. Implementing redundancy strategies, such as duplex or alternating configurations, provides backup support during peak operations or maintenance periods. This approach ensures continuous water treatment, allowing your car wash to operate without interruptions and maintain service quality.

Pretreatment Requirements

Common pretreatment processes, such as sediment filtration or carbon filtering, may be necessary to protect your main water treatment system from excessive contaminants. Evaluating your initial water quality helps identify which pretreatment measures are essential, allowing your system to function more effectively and prolong equipment lifespan.

Maintenance and Consumable Intervals

Effective maintenance schedules are crucial for ensuring optimal performance of your water treatment system. Consider the consumables required, such as replacement filters or resin, and the intervals at which they need replacing. Establishing a proactive maintenance routine aids in avoiding unforeseen disruptions and keeps your car wash operating at its best.

Space and Drain Requirements

Physical space considerations are vital in the selection of a water treatment system. Ensure that the system can fit comfortably within your facility without disrupting operations. Additionally, plan for proper drainage solutions to handle backwash and other waste products, which is necessary for compliance with local regulations and operational efficiency.

Specification Questions to Consider

Before making a purchase decision, answer the following key questions:

  • What is the total daily water usage for your car wash?
  • What are the peak flow rate requirements during busy hours?
  • What are the specific contaminants in your water supply that need addressing?
  • Do you need redundancy in your system to minimize downtime?
  • What space is available for installation, and what are the drainage needs?
  • What consumables will you need for maintenance, and what is their replacement frequency?

By addressing these critical factors, you can select an efficient water treatment system tailored to the unique demands of car washes in Spring Valley, CA. This investment will not only enhance your operational efficiency but also drive customer satisfaction through impeccable service delivery.

Advanced Water Treatment Technologies

In addition to traditional filtration methods, cutting-edge technologies are making their mark in the car wash industry. Understanding these options can elevate your operations.

Reverse Osmosis Systems

Reverse osmosis (RO) is a highly effective filtration technology that uses a semipermeable membrane to remove impurities from water. This system is especially beneficial for car washes operating in areas with high TDS (total dissolved solids) levels. The result is purified water that prevents spotted finishes on vehicles, ensuring customer satisfaction.

Ultraviolet (UV) Light Treatment

Ultraviolet (UV) light treatment is another innovative solution gaining traction. This method utilizes UV radiation to eliminate harmful microorganisms, providing additional safety measures for both the staff and customers. Employing UV technology can enhance the overall hygiene of the water used in your car wash.

Environmental Considerations

As sustainability becomes increasingly important, many car wash operators are looking for ways to reduce their environmental impact. Here are some strategies to consider:

  • Water Recycling: Implement systems that reuse water from the wash process. Recycling can drastically reduce overall water consumption and lower operational costs.
  • Biodegradable Cleaning Agents: Choosing eco-friendly cleaning products can minimize chemical runoff and protect local waterways, aligning your business with eco-conscious practices.
  • Energy Efficiency: Selecting energy-efficient equipment not only reduces utility bills but also contributes to a smaller carbon footprint.

Regulatory Compliance

It is essential to stay informed about local environmental regulations concerning wastewater disposal and water usage. Regularly review compliance standards to ensure your car wash operates within legal requirements, avoiding potential fines and promoting a responsible image to your customers.
